Château Belle Rose Cru Bourgeois 1989
The wine
Appreciated by connoisseurs for its consistent quality, Château Belle-Rose's wines are concentrated, deep and suited to long ageing.
About the Producer Château Belle Rose
Château Belle-Rose's vines are located on a very favourable hill in terms of soil and orientation, in the same area as Château Lafite Rothschild and Pontonet-Canet.
